Charles “Chuck” Leeroy Edgerton, 83, of Eldora, Iowa, passed away on Thursday, September 25, 2025, at Iowa River Hospice in Marshalltown, Iowa. Memorial visitation will be held on Monday, October 6, 2025, at Abels Funeral and Cremation Service, Creps Chapel in Eldora, from 9:30 a.m. to 11:30 a.m. with coffee and donuts offered by the family. A masonic service will be held at 11:30 a.m. conducted by Eldora Montague Lodge #117. A private family inurnment will follow the masonic service. Memorials may be directed to the Eldora Montague Lodge #117 or the South Hardin High School Athletic Department.

Chuck was born on July 7, 1942, in Fairmont, Minnesota. He was the devoted son of Allan and Leeona (Frost) Edgerton. Chuck graduated from Fairmont High School in the class of 1960. He then enlisted in the United States Air Force and served his country overseas in Moracco as a military police officer. Upon his honorable discharge he joined the family business, Edgerton & Sons Produce in Hubbard, Iowa. He then went on to work at United Suppliers where he founded Greenbelt Trucking and from which he retired in 2007.

Chuck married Celia Hansen and they welcomed three boys into their family. The couple later divorced. Chuck was then united in marriage to Char Roling on August 2, 1991. Char brought two children into the marriage, and both their families grew for the better.

He was a member of the former United Methodist Church in Eldora. Chuck was involved in youth ministries at the church, the Boy Scouts and youth athletics for the elementary school. His favorite pastimes were fishing and hunting. He loved taking his annual trips to Gullrock Lake in Canada with friends and family. Chuck was a long-time member of the Eldora Montague Lodge #117, where he served as Secretary Treasurer and was very involved in the Mason’s concession stand, which served all of Eldora and county events. Chuck also enjoyed NASCAR and dirt track racing. However, his true joy in life came from spending time with his family.

Chuck is survived by his wife of 34 years, Char; his sons Al Edgerton, Craig Edgerton (Jessie Rewoldt), and Cory (Korine) Edgerton; stepchildren Sean (DeAnn) Roling, and Jami (Brian) Kendall; 12 grandchildren; 6 great-grandchildren; brother Richard (Connie) Edgerton; and nieces and nephews. He was preceded in death by his parents, grandson Waylon Edgerton; and a sister in infancy.
